According to IMD, the … Web20 Dec 2024 · Examples of Product Lines When an individual goes into a Starbucks (NASDAQ: SBUX)shop, they are exposed to several product lines offered by the company. For example, Starbucks may have product lines such as coffee, tea, and snacks. At a Nike (NYSE: NKE) store, product lines may consist of basketball, soccer, and golf.
Web22 Mar 2024 · Internet Marketing 101. Product positioning. Product positioning is the process of determining new products’ position in the minds of consumers. It includes analyzing the market and competitors’ positions, defining the position of a new product among the existing ones, and communicating a particular brand’s product image. Web10 Apr 2024 · For example, the product layout to make a 4-cylinder sedan cannot be used to build a computer. Actually, even a change to the 4-cylinder sedan itself may require large changes to the product layout.
